Job Description
Location: Jinja, Uganda
Reports to: Executive Director
About the Role
A leading sugar manufacturing operation ( Sugar Factory) in Uganda is seeking an experienced and dynamic Accounts Manager to oversee and manage the full spectrum of accounting and financial functions for the Sugar Factory. This role is critical in ensuring accurate financial reporting, statutory compliance, effective cost control, and providing strong financial insights to support strategic decision-making at senior management level.
*Important to note that preference will be given to Indian Nationals / Citizens with experience working in Africa
Key Responsibilities
- Maintain accurate books of accounts in line with accounting standards and company policies.
- Prepare and present mon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ements.
- Ensure timely submission of statutory returns (VAT, PAYE, NSSF, Income Tax, etc.) and handle related engagements with tax authorities.
- Manage general ledger, accounts receivable, and accounts payable processes.
- Develop annual budgets and oversee budgetary controls.
- Monitor daily cash flow and working capital requirements.
- Manage banking relationships and coordinate financing facilities.
- Ensure timely disbursement of payments to suppliers and employees.
- Ensure compliance with tax laws, labor regulations, and internal company policies.
- Implement robust internal controls to safeguard company assets.
- Oversee treasury functions, collaborating closely with sales and procurement departments.
- Supervise documentation and maintain accurate financial records.
- Support annual statutory audit processes and coordinate with external auditors.
- Lead, mentor, and develop accounting staff to ensure departmental efficiency.
Key Requirements
- Bachelors degree in Accounting or Finance, with professional qualifications such as CA or CMS.
- 710 years progressive accounting and financial management experience, preferably within the manufacturing industry.
- Proficiency in SAP ERP or equivalent accounting software is essential.
- In-depth knowledge of taxation, statutory compliance, and audit practices.
- Strong leadership, analytical, and communication skills with the ability to influence at all levels of the organization.

About Other Finance/Accounting Jobs in South Africa
In the realm of finance and accounting in South Africa, industry trends indicate a strong demand for professionals with expertise in financial management, analysis, and planning. Typically, roles in this sector involve supporting the financial performance of an organization, ensuring compliance with regulatory requirements, and providing strategic advice to senior management. Generally, career prospects are promising, particularly for those with advanced qualifications or relevant work experience.
Salaries for finance and accounting professionals in South Africa can vary widely depending on factors such as level of experience, company size, and industry sector. Typically, entry-level positions may start within the R200 000 – R350 000 per annum range, while senior roles can command salaries ranging from R800 000 to over R1 million per annum. However, these figures are broad and can fluctuate based on market conditions, company needs, and individual performance.
Common skills required for finance and accounting professionals in South Africa include proficiency in financial software such as SAP, Microsoft Excel, and accounting systems; analytical and problem-solving abilities; strong communication and interpersonal skills; attention to detail and organizational prowess. Other essential skills may include knowledge of tax laws and regulations, financial modeling, and data analysis.
The financial services sector, technology industry, and manufacturing sector are among the most common industries that employ finance and accounting professionals in South Africa. Financial services companies often require professionals with expertise in financial planning, risk management, and compliance. The technology industry demands professionals with experience in software implementation, cost analysis, and IT project management. Manufacturing sectors typically need accountants with knowledge of inventory management, supply chain optimization, and production planning.
Career development opportunities for finance and accounting professionals in South Africa are generally good, with many companies investing in training and development programs to enhance their employees’ skills. Typically, career progression involves moving into senior roles, such as financial manager, controller, or chief financial officer, where professionals can take on more strategic responsibilities and contribute to the organization’s growth and success.
